Hyundai i30 and Kia Ceed have the same engine power, the torque is the same for both cars.

Fuel consumption

Fuel consumption (l/100km): 4.14.3
Real fuel consumption: 5.6 l/100km5.5 l/100km
By specification Hyundai i30 consumes 0.2 litres less fuel per 100 km than the Kia Ceed, which means that by driving the Hyundai i30 over 15,000 km in a year you can save 30 litres of fuel.
But when we compare the real fuel consumption reported by users, Hyundai i30 consumes 0.1 litres more fuel per 100 km than the Kia Ceed.

Hyundai i30 has fewer problems.
According to annual technical inspection data Kia Ceed has serious deffects in 20 percent more cases than Hyundai i30, so Hyundai i30 quality is probably better
